    The reason it's Kevin Bacon is because the guys who came up with the original game realised that Kevin Bacon has had a very varied film career that means he's acted with lots of different actors such that he lends himself particularly well to linking him to virtually any other actor in a small number of moves. There are very few actors one can't link to him in a couple of moves. For example, Marilyn Monroe was in Prince and the Showgirl with Lawrence Olivier, who was in Boys from Brazil with Steve Guttenberg, who starred with Bacon in Diner.

    That his name rhymes with Six Degrees of Separation – a film that talks about how you can connect everyone to everyone else in just six moves – just added to the appropriateness of it.

    The advert is cashing in on an already big cultural 'thing' (I won't call it a phenomenon, but you get my drift) – the Six Degrees of Kevin Bacon meme involves websites, board games, charities, theses etc.

    You may not have heard of Kevin Bacon, but he IS a particularly well connected actor, which is to say he's appeared in a large number of films that made a medium to big cultural impact – Frost/Nixon, Footloose, Friday 13th, A Few Good Men, Hollow Man, Tremors, Sleepers, Diner, JFK etc etc. You may not have seen or even HEARD of all his films, but I find it hard to imagine there are many people who have never seen any of his films.
